HERE Android SDK Developer's Guide

Icon

The enumeration Icon is a member of com.here.android.mpa.routing.Maneuver.

Enumeration Summary

public static final enumeration Maneuver.Icon

extends java.lang.Enum, java.lang.Object

Represents values describing types of Maneuver icons.

[For complete information, see the section Enumeration Details]

Enum Constant Summary

Table 1. Enum Constants in Icon
Fields

public static final Icon UNDEFINED

An undefined icon.

public static final Icon GO_STRAIGHT

An icon that indicates a straight course.

public static final Icon UTURN_RIGHT

An icon that indicates a right u-turn.

public static final Icon UTURN_LEFT

An icon that indicates a left u-turn.

public static final Icon KEEP_RIGHT

An icon that indicates keeping to the right.

public static final Icon LIGHT_RIGHT

An icon that indicates a light right turn.

public static final Icon QUITE_RIGHT

An icon that indicates a normal right turn.

public static final Icon HEAVY_RIGHT

An icon that indicates a heavy right turn.

public static final Icon KEEP_MIDDLE

Keep middle line.

public static final Icon KEEP_LEFT

An icon that indicates keeping to the left.

public static final Icon LIGHT_LEFT

An icon that indicates a light left turn.

public static final Icon QUITE_LEFT

An icon that indicates a normal left turn.

public static final Icon HEAVY_LEFT

An icon that indicates a heavy left turn.

public static final Icon ENTER_HIGHWAY_RIGHT_LANE

An icon that indicates entering a highway into the right lane.

public static final Icon ENTER_HIGHWAY_LEFT_LANE

An icon that indicates entering a highway into the left lane.

public static final Icon LEAVE_HIGHWAY_RIGHT_LANE

An icon that indicates leaving a highway from the right lane.

public static final Icon LEAVE_HIGHWAY_LEFT_LANE

An icon that indicates leaving a highway from the left lane.

public static final Icon HIGHWAY_KEEP_RIGHT

An icon that indicates keeping to the right-hand lane of a highway.

public static final Icon HIGHWAY_KEEP_LEFT

An icon that indicates keeping to the left-hand lane of a highway.

public static final Icon ROUNDABOUT_1

An icon that indicates using the first ex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_2

An icon that indicates using the second ex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_3

An icon that indicates using the third ex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_4

An icon that indicates using the fourth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_5

An icon that indicates using the fifth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_6

An icon that indicates using the sixth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_7

An icon that indicates using the seventh ex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_8

An icon that indicates using the eighth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_9

An icon that indicates using the ninth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_10

An icon that indicates using the tenth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_11

An icon that indicates using the eleventh ex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_12

An icon that indicates using the twelfth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_1_LH

An icon that indicates using the first ex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_2_LH

An icon that indicates using the second ex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_3_LH

An icon that indicates using the third ex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_4_LH

An icon that indicates using the fourth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_5_LH

An icon that indicates using the fifth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_6_LH

An icon that indicates using the sixth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_7_LH

An icon that indicates using the seventh ex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_8_LH

An icon that indicates using the eighth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_9_LH

An icon that indicates using the ninth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_10_LH

An icon that indicates using the tenth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_11_LH

An icon that indicates using the eleventh ex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_12_LH

An icon that indicates using the twelfth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on START

An icon that indicates the start point (displayed when route navigation has not yet begun).

public static final Icon END

An icon that indicates the destination point.

public static final Icon FERRY

An icon that indicates boarding a ferry.

Method Summary

Table 2. Methods in Icon
Methods

public static Icon valueOf (String name)

This method retrieves the enumeration value that matches the name specified by the caller.

public static Maneuver.Icon[] values ()

This method retrieves an array of constants of the given enum type in the order in which they are declared.

Enumeration Details

Represents values describing types of Maneuver icons.

Enum Constant Details

public static final Icon UNDEFINED

An undefined icon.

public static final Icon GO_STRAIGHT

An icon that indicates a straight course.

public static final Icon UTURN_RIGHT

An icon that indicates a right u-turn.

public static final Icon UTURN_LEFT

An icon that indicates a left u-turn.

public static final Icon KEEP_RIGHT

An icon that indicates keeping to the right.

public static final Icon LIGHT_RIGHT

An icon that indicates a light right turn.

public static final Icon QUITE_RIGHT

An icon that indicates a normal right turn.

public static final Icon HEAVY_RIGHT

An icon that indicates a heavy right turn.

public static final Icon KEEP_MIDDLE

Keep middle line.

public static final Icon KEEP_LEFT

An icon that indicates keeping to the left.

public static final Icon LIGHT_LEFT

An icon that indicates a light left turn.

public static final Icon QUITE_LEFT

An icon that indicates a normal left turn.

public static final Icon HEAVY_LEFT

An icon that indicates a heavy left turn.

public static final Icon ENTER_HIGHWAY_RIGHT_LANE

An icon that indicates entering a highway into the right lane.

public static final Icon ENTER_HIGHWAY_LEFT_LANE

An icon that indicates entering a highway into the left lane.

public static final Icon LEAVE_HIGHWAY_RIGHT_LANE

An icon that indicates leaving a highway from the right lane.

public static final Icon LEAVE_HIGHWAY_LEFT_LANE

An icon that indicates leaving a highway from the left lane.

public static final Icon HIGHWAY_KEEP_RIGHT

An icon that indicates keeping to the right-hand lane of a highway.

public static final Icon HIGHWAY_KEEP_LEFT

An icon that indicates keeping to the left-hand lane of a highway.

public static final Icon ROUNDABOUT_1

An icon that indicates using the first ex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_2

An icon that indicates using the second ex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_3

An icon that indicates using the third ex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_4

An icon that indicates using the fourth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_5

An icon that indicates using the fifth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_6

An icon that indicates using the sixth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_7

An icon that indicates using the seventh ex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_8

An icon that indicates using the eighth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_9

An icon that indicates using the ninth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_10

An icon that indicates using the tenth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_11

An icon that indicates using the eleventh ex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_12

An icon that indicates using the twelfth exit encountered while navigating a roundabout in a counter-clockwise direction.

public static final Icon ROUNDABOUT_1_LH

An icon that indicates using the first ex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_2_LH

An icon that indicates using the second ex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_3_LH

An icon that indicates using the third ex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_4_LH

An icon that indicates using the fourth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_5_LH

An icon that indicates using the fifth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_6_LH

An icon that indicates using the sixth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_7_LH

An icon that indicates using the seventh ex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_8_LH

An icon that indicates using the eighth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_9_LH

An icon that indicates using the ninth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_10_LH

An icon that indicates using the tenth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_11_LH

An icon that indicates using the eleventh ex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on ROUNDABOUT_12_LH

An icon that indicates using the twelfth exit encountered while navigating a roundabout in a clockwise direction.

public static final Icon START

An icon that indicates the start point (displayed when route navigation has not yet begun).

public static final Icon END

An icon that indicates the destination point.

public static final Icon FERRY

An icon that indicates boarding a ferry.

Method Details

public static Icon valueOf (String name)

This method retrieves the enumeration value that matches the name specified by the caller.

Parameters:

  • name

    A string containing the name of the enumeration member whose value is to be retrieved.

public static Maneuver.Icon[] values ()

This method retrieves an array of constants of the given enum type in the order in which they are declared.

You cannot use this account to purchase a commercial plan on Developer Portal, as it is already associated to plans with different payment methods.

To purchase a commercial plan on Developer Portal, please register for or sign in with a different HERE Account.

Something took longer than expected.

The project should be available soon under your projects page.

Sorry, our services are not available in this region.

Something seems to have gone wrong. Please try again later.

We've detected that your account is set to Australian Dollars (AUD).
Unfortunately, we do not offer checkouts in AUD anymore.
You can continue using your current plan as normal, but to subscribe to one of our new plans,
please register for a new HERE account or contact us for billing questions on selfservesupport@here.com.